dismissed EB-2 NIW Case: Neurology

๐Ÿ“… Date unknown ๐Ÿ‘ค Individual ๐Ÿ“‚ Neurology

Decision Summary

The appeal was dismissed because the petitioner failed to meet the third prong of the national interest waiver analysis. Although the petitioner's work as a neurologist was found to have substantial merit and be national in scope, she did not establish that her contributions would benefit the national interest to a substantially greater degree than a U.S. worker with the same minimum qualifications. The decision noted a lack of evidence showing that her published work had garnered significant independent citations or otherwise influenced the field as a whole.
